# Illinois SB 2182 (98th) — LOCAL GOV-TIF AND REPORT CARD
Amends the Property Tax Code. Provides that school districts and community college districts shall submit a Fiscal Responsibility Report Card to the State Comptroller and the county clerk of each county in which any part of the taxing district is located. Amends the Illinois Municipal Code. Provides that Tax Increment Financing Reports must be filed electronically with the Comptroller within 180 days after the close of the municipal fiscal year or as soon thereafter as the audit for the redevelopment project area for that fiscal year becomes available. Allows the Comptroller to grant extensions. Provides that the Comptroller may charge a municipality a fee if the Tax Increment Financing Report is not filed in a timely manner. Effective immediately.

##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- **2013-02-15** Filed with Secretary by Sen. Don Harmon `filing`
- **2013-02-15** First Reading `reading-1`
- **2013-02-15** Referred to Assignments `referral-committee`
- **2013-03-05** Assigned to Revenue `referral-committee`
- **2013-03-06**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Filed with Secretary by Sen. Don Harmon `amendment-introduction`
- **2013-03-06**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Referred to Assignments `referral-committee`
- **2013-03-12**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Assignments Refers to Revenue
- **2013-03-13** Senate Committee Amendment No. 1 Adopted `amendment-passage`
- **2013-03-13** Do Pass as Amended Revenue; 010-000-000 `committee-passage`
- **2013-03-13** Placed on Calendar Order of 2nd Reading March 14, 2013
- **2013-04-16** Second Reading `reading-2`
- **2013-04-16**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ading April 17, 2013
- **2013-04-24** Third Reading - Passed; 054-000-000 `reading-3, passage`
- **2013-04-25** Arrived in House `introduction`
- **2013-05-01** Chief House Sponsor Rep. Ron Sandack
- **2013-05-01** First Reading `reading-1`
- **2013-05-01** Referred to Rules Committee `referral-committee`
- **2013-05-01** Assigned to Revenue & Finance Committee `referral-committee`
- **2013-05-02** To Property Tax Subcommittee
- **2013-05-03** Added Alternate Co-Sponsor Rep. Camille Y. Lilly
- **2013-05-09** Recommends Do Pass Subcommittee/ Revenue & Finance Committee; 005-000-000 `committee-passage`
- **2013-05-09** Remains in Revenue & Finance Committee
- **2013-05-09** Do Pass / Short Debate Revenue & Finance Committee; 010-000-000 `committee-passage`
- **2013-05-09** Placed on Calendar 2nd Reading - Short Debate
- **2013-05-10** Second Reading - Short Debate `reading-2`
- **2013-05-10**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ading - Short Debate
- **2013-05-20** Third Reading - Short Debate - Passed 111-000-000 `reading-3, passage`
- **2013-05-20** Passed Both Houses
- **2013-06-18** Sent to the Governor `executive-receipt`
- **2013-08-16** Governor Approved `executive-signature`
- **2013-08-16** Effective Date August 16, 2013
- **2013-08-16** Public Act . . . . . . . . . 98-0497 `became-law`
